Transaction 6a21be02fc197ae62672d0376c71bed867b78c3089a137f0dff99a05380c531e
1 Input
1 Output
-
6a21be02fc197ae62672d0376c71bed867b78c3089a137f0dff99a05380c531e:0
- value
- 4249089
- script pubkey
- OP_0 OP_PUSHBYTES_20 684faed2d0108730831d050af9ef35a57a5028f5
- address
- bc1qdp86a5kszzrnpqcaq590nme454a9q2849v84hm